ADvanced catalytic REactors for process industries

The aim in this project is to produce advanced reformer technology, like oxygen permeable membrane materials with improved efficiency in the use of resources and performance. The project intends to focus on syngas production by intensified catalytic react ors from 3 different sources. Three different reactors will be considered with various advantages regarding reduction in process energy intensity and emissions: 1) HEX reactor for RWGS? with more compact reactor operating at lower temperature 2) Membrane reactor for methane reforming, which avoids the H2 separation step and allows higher conversion rate at lower temperature 3) Oxygen permeable membrane reactor for catalytic partial oxidation, which avoids the need of oxygen plant and operates at lower t emperature. This process also leads to the replacement of fossil fuels and improvement of steel manufacturing process. The project will focus on both experimental and modelling inputs to improve the processes.
